Activation of ICE-family proteases/caspases initiates apoptosis in mammalian cells. The Caspase-2/ICH-1 Colorimetric Protease Assay Kits provide a simple and convenient means for assaying the activity of caspases that recognize the sequence VDVAD. The assay is based on spectrophotometric detection of the chromophore p-nitroanilide (pNA) after cleavage from the labeled substrate VDVAD-pNA. The pNA light emission can be quantified using a spectrophotometer or a microtiter plate reader at 400 or 405nm. Comparison of the absorbance of pNA from an apoptotic sample with an uninduced control allows determination of the fold increase in Caspase-2 activity.
